45钢表面WC/Ni金属陶瓷激光熔覆层的组织结构

【摘要】 采用X射线、扫描电镜、透射电镜及选区电子衍射等手段研究了45钢表面WC/Ni金属陶瓷激光涂覆层的组织结构及形成机制。试验结果表明,熔覆层由未熔的WC颗粒、颗粒间的粘结相γ-Ni基固溶体及少量γ-Ni+M6C共晶组成;熔覆层的组织形貌受参量G/v(温度梯度/凝固速度)及涂层的成分分布特征控制。

【Abstract】 Microstructure and formation mechanism of laser cladded WC/Ni metal ceramics on 45 steel has been investigated with X-ray, scanning electron microscopy, transmitting electron microscopy and selected area electronic diffraction techniques, etc. Results show that the laser cladded coating exhibits unmelted WC grains,intergranular Y-Ni based solid solution as the adhesion phase,and a small amount of Y-Ni + M6C eutectic; the microstructural morphology of the laser cladded coating is controlled by the ratio of the temperature gradient to solidification speed, G/u, and distribution characteristics of the chemical composition in the coating.
